It is based on the novella Death in Venice by the German author Thomas Mann, first published in 1912 as Der Tod in Venedig. Tadzio, the boy in the story, is the nickname for the Polish name Tadeusz and based on a boy Mann had seen during his visit to Venice in 1911.
